Fingerprint Analysis and Other Physical Evidence

Fingerprint analysis is a vital component of forensic evidence in child abduction cases. It involves the comparison of fingerprints recovered from the crime scene, suspect, or victim to identify or exclude potential perpetrators. This method offers high reliability due to the uniqueness of individual fingerprints.

Physical evidence such as fingerprints, footprints, and tool marks can establish direct links or corroborate other evidence. For example, developing fingerprints on objects the abductor may have touched can reveal their presence at the scene. Such evidence can also help identify the abductor when other details are unclear or unavailable.

The collection and preservation of physical evidence are critical steps. Proper techniques prevent contamination or degradation, ensuring forensic analysis remains accurate. Crime scene investigators utilize specialized powders, brushes, and lifting techniques to recover fingerprints without damaging them.

Overall, fingerprint analysis and physical evidence bolster the reliability of investigations. When combined with other forensic methods, they play an essential role in solving child abduction cases by providing concrete, identifiable links to suspects or locations involved.

Digital Forensics in Tracking Abductor Communications

Digital forensics plays a vital role in tracking abductor communications during child abduction cases. It involves collecting, analyzing, and preserving electronic data to uncover evidence of contact between the suspect and victim or others.

This process leverages various tools to recover deleted messages, emails, social media activity, and GPS data from mobile devices and computers. Such evidence can establish a timeline, location, and intent of the abductor, often providing critical leads for investigators.

Since digital footprints are often transient, forensic experts meticulously ensure data integrity and chain of custody. This approach enhances the reliability of evidence presented in legal proceedings and increases the likelihood of locating the missing child.

The Process of Forensic Evidence Gathering and Preservation

The process of forensic evidence gathering and preservation in child abduction cases involves meticulous procedures to ensure evidence integrity and validity. Investigators first document the scene thoroughly, recording all observations and collecting initial evidence carefully. This step helps prevent contamination or loss of crucial details.

Samples such as clothing, hair, or biological materials are then collected following strict protocols. These procedures minimize contamination and preserve the evidentiary value of the samples for analysis. Proper packaging, labeling, and chain of custody documentation are vital to maintain evidence integrity throughout the investigation.

Preservation techniques play a key role in preventing evidence degradation. Biological samples are stored at appropriate temperatures, while physical evidence like fingerprints or digital devices are secured to prevent tampering. Maintaining a detailed chain of custody ensures traceability and admissibility in legal proceedings. Forensic Laboratories: Roles and Limitations

Forensic laboratories play a pivotal role in child abduction cases by analyzing and processing evidence crucial to the investigation. They provide expert examination of physical, biological, and digital samples collected from crime scenes or victims. These laboratories help establish links between suspects, victims, and locations involved in the abduction.

However, forensic laboratories have notable limitations. The accuracy of results can be affected by sample contamination, improper preservation, or incomplete evidence collection. Additionally, some forensic techniques require significant time, resources, and specialized expertise, which may delay investigations.

Resource constraints and backlog can also impact the timely processing of cases. While forensic laboratories are invaluable, their findings are only as reliable as the evidence they receive. Recognizing these limitations is essential for ensuring correct interpretation and integration of forensic evidence within the legal process.
